Parallel algorithms for solving aggregated shortest-path problems
We consider the problem of computing in parallel all pairs of shortest paths in a general large-scale directed network of N nodes. A hierarchical network decomposition algorithm is provided that yields for an important subclass of problems logN savings in computation time over the traditional parallel implementation of Dijkstra’s algorithm. متن کاملParallel Shortest Path Algorithms for Solving Large-Scale Instances
We present an experimental study of parallel algorithms for solving the single source shortest path problem with non-negative edge weights (NSSP) on large-scale graphs. We implement Meyer and Sander’s ∆-stepping algorithm and report performance results on the Cray MTA-2, a multithreaded parallel architecture.
